How I started
Since joining a sorority in 2013 I found myself caught up in all of the crafting magic, so I decided to take on a cooler. I borrowed a sander, took a paint brush to a 48 quart cooler and created my first masterpiece. I made a lot of mistakes, but learned from each one. My friends would tell me I need to start selling my coolers and they finally got through to me, so I opened an etsy in late 2014. I'm a self taught painter, I am no professional by any means, but I do love what I do so I decided to take my business to my own website to showcase my work and become something bigger than an etsy shop.
